We are looking for amazing volunteers wanting to help us bring Young Humanitarians to life in Otepoti Dunedin!A key outcome for this year will be to map out next steps to grow this exciting programme into a sustainable, annual activity for rangatahi in our community.
The role can be completed by one person, or as a team - it's up to you what and when you'd prefer!
You can also expect support from our team to assist and guide you along the way.Role descriptionYoung Humanitarians aims to improve lives by inspiring rangatahi to act on the humanitarian issues they care about through volunteering.
The programme consists of six modules on topics like climate change, nuclear war, inclusion, and migration and are linked to local volunteering opportunities.Volunteer as a Young Humanitarians coordinator and serve behind the scenes to help bring the programme to life.
This role is a great way to support rangatahi to improve the lives of those around them.Your tasksCo-ordinators are responsible for organising volunteers, creating volunteer rosters and co-ordinating volunteer tasks to make workshops and community-based action possible.Finding local volunteering opportunities.Organising course catering and workshop materials.Coordinating transport (if needed).Providing feedback after the programme is delivered.Volunteer requirementsYou'll need to:Dedicate three to four hours of your time per week.Be flexible – shifts could vary from week to week.Be organised, care about sustainability, have initiative and good communication skills.Pass a police vetting check.ApplyingWhen you apply, you'll need to provide the details of two referees that we can contact.
For example, they could be your employer, professor, friend, or someone who knows you well.
Your referees can't be related to you or part of your extended family, nor be your partner or spouse, nor live at the same address as you.TrainingYou'll receive all the training and guidance you need to make sure the programme is successful.
Our team will provide you with resources, provide local connections and help you understand your tasks.Health, Safety and WellbeingAs a volunteer with New Zealand Red Cross, you'll have access to our Employee Assistance Programme (EAP) if you need support with your wellbeing.
